Abstract
The utility model relates to a purified acid wastewater degasser, in particular to a device for degassing the acid wastewater purified and discharged by a sulfuric acid system. The purified acid wastewater degasser is characterized by comprising a device box, a degassing chamber, a liquid sealing chamber which are separated by a partition board with the lower ends communicated, a wastewater discharge pipe arranged on the side wall of the degassing chamber of the device box, a wastewater inlet pipe and an exhausting pipe which pass through the box top plate of the degassing chamber of the device box, and a liquid sealing chamber liquid injection hole arranged on the box top plate of the liquid sealing chamber. The purified acid wastewater degasser is additionally provided with a degassing pipe at the highest point, pumps the SO2 separated out of the acid wastewater in a water seal to the production system by negative pressure so as to degas the SO2 in the purified and discharged acid wastewater, not only can discharge the acid wastewater and prevents the SO2 from escaping, but also can recover all the SO2 to prepare acid and has good effect.
